Dutch Oven Mississippi Pot Roast is a widely popular beef roast recipe with 5 simple ingredients perfected by cooking it in cast iron.

Ingredients

  • 3 lbbeef chuck roast (3-5 lbs will work)
  • ½ tspsalt (+/- to taste)
  • ¼ tsppepper (+/- to taste)
  • 2 tbspcooking oil
  • 1pkt au jus gravy mix
  • 1pkt ranch dressing mix
  • ¼ cupbutter
  • 6peperoncini peppers (+/- to taste)
  • ¼ cuppepper brine

Directions

  1. 1

    Preheat oven to 200°F degrees.

  2. 2

    Season both sides of the chuck roast with salt and pepper

  3. 3

    Heat 5.5 quart Dutch oven over medium-high heat on the stove.

  4. 4

    Once hot, add the oil.

  5. 5

    Sear each side of roast, 2-3 minutes per side; remove from hot burner.

  6. 6

    Sprinkle the au jus mix on top of roast.

  7. 7

    Sprinkle the Ranch mix over the top.

  8. 8

    Add the peppers and cubed butter.

  9. 9

    Pour the pepper brine from the jar over the roast. (see notes)

  10. 10

    Cover and bake 8 hours or until the roast reaches 145°F using an instant-read thermometer. (see notes)

  11. 11

    Remove from the oven, place on a cutting board covered (with foil or similar) and allow to rest for 10 minutes.

  12. 12

    Shred and serve.
